In PyTorch, torch.mps.empty_cache is a standard function available as part of the MPS (Metal Performance Shaders) backend [1][2]. It is used to release unoccupied cached memory held by the caching allocator, which can help reclaim memory for other GPU applications [3][2]. Regarding your query about checking availability: 1. MPS Availability Check: To check if MPS is available in your current environment, you should use torch.backends.mps.is_available [4][5]. This function returns a boolean indicating whether the MPS backend is supported and currently available [4][6]. 2. Function Location: Note that while torch.backends.mps.is_available is used for checking availability [4][7], the empty_cache function resides under the torch.mps namespace (i.e., torch.mps.empty_cache) [1][3]. It is not located under torch.backends.mps. Recent updates to PyTorch have also enhanced torch.mps.empty_cache to clear the MPSGraphCache in addition to the standard allocator pool, which is particularly useful for workloads involving variable tensor shapes [8]. Summary of common MPS-related checks: - Check if MPS is available: torch.backends.mps.is_available [4][7] - Check if PyTorch was built with MPS support: torch.backends.mps.is_built [7][6] - Clear MPS cache: torch.mps.empty_cache [1][2]

Does torch.mps.empty_cache raise when torch.backends.mps.is_available is false💡 Result:
Yes, calling torch.mps.empty_cache when the MPS (Metal Performance Shaders) backend is not available raises a RuntimeError with the message "Cannot execute emptyCache without MPS backend" [1][2]. Because torch.mps.empty_cache interacts directly with the underlying MPS allocator [3][4], it is not safe to call on non-Apple Silicon devices or environments where the MPS backend is not initialized [1][2]. To avoid this error in cross-platform code, you should guard the call by checking the availability of the backend first [1][5][2]: import torch if torch.backends.mps.is_available: torch.mps.empty_cache
